Anyone Can Be An Expert Skier 2

By Mike Doyle, About.com

Harald Harb's Anyone Can Be An Expert Skier 2 - Powder, Bumps and Carving (Buy Direct) is an excellent book for intermediate level skiers who are seriously interested in attaining the next level. As the number "2" indicates, this book is a follow up, which continues advancing skiers using Harb's Primary Movements Teaching System (PMTS). The book comes with a DVD that shows each chapter topic in real life motion, and tear out "Pocket Instructor" cards to use as on the slope reminders of the exercises and movements.

Let me note that Harald Harb's teaching method is not appreciated by some other schools of ski instruction. That doesn't mean Harb's method is not effective. In fact, any skier who has reached a level where he or she can understand the basic physics of skiing can use the advice presented in the book.

You will quickly find that Harb is a dedicated teacher of skiing. He is passionate in his desire to be sure the reader completely understands what he is saying - sometimes to the point of overkill. However, I get the impression he actually wishes he were there to help you in person as you take his technique to the snow.

The book uses sets of freeze frame photos to go with each exercise and technique which can sometimes be confusing as to the direction of turning across the fall line, but if you concentrate it all comes together. If you follow Harb's PMTS as he writes it, watch the video, and use the tear out cards you will improve your skiing.

Harald Harb teaches that the closer together your skis are the better skier you will be but, again, other experts don't necessarily agree. The core of his system, the Phantom Move, however, works well with boots together or comfortably apart.

Harb is right, when you learn Release, Transfer and Engage - the essence of the Phantom Move - you will find "The Phantom Move sounds almost too simple to work, but it is effective beyond expectations."

There are instruction camps taught by Harald Harb and his team of instructors offered at various resorts throughout the season.

Harald Harb, born in Austria, raced the World Cup circuit with the Canadian National Ski Team. He has made a lifelong study of skiing technique and is also the author of Anyone Can Be An Expert Skier 1 - The New Way To Ski (Buy Direct) and co-author of Ski Flex - Flexibility, Fitness & Conditioning for Better Skiing (Buy Direct).
